专题文章
时长:00:00更新时间:2024-12-17 10:14:56
然而,当我们为某个字段创建索引时,情况则有所不同。索引实际上是一个数据结构,它帮助数据库引擎更快地找到特定值所在的行。当进行查询时,数据库引擎首先会在索引中查找特定值,然后直接定位到相关的记录行,而无需遍历整个表。这种方式可以显著提高查询速度。但是,如果表中的重复数据非常多,那么索引的优势就会大大减弱。因为索引的目的是为了快速定位到特定值的行,而重复数据的存在意味着索引中的某个值可能对应多条记录。在这种情况下,数据库引擎仍然需要进一步遍历这些重复的记录来确定哪些符合查询条件,这可能会抵消索引带来的速度提升。
查看详情